| activating XP tablet PC I've installed XP tablet PC but before I can log on I have to activate it. I can't activate over the internet because I can't log in and install drivers to setup an internet connection. If I try to activate over the phone It leaves a blank line where the number is your supposed to give the customer service representative. How can I activate this? |
| |||
| Re: activating XP tablet PC Huh. Something's wrong. You should have 30 days to activate - you should be able to get to the desktop to load all your stuff and activate anytime before then. Did you create the Administrator account during Setup? | RE: activating XP tablet PC Check your system's BIOS date. I've seen this behavior when the BIOS date is wacky (e.g. 2/21/2099) Resetting the BIOS date should give you the chance to log in and install your drivers (but it may not, ymmv) --Hilton Locke "Spider-Waffle" wrote: > I've installed XP tablet PC but before I can log on I have to activate it.
